Manager - Consulting Visa Sponsorship Jobs in Arkansas
Arkansas's consulting sector is concentrated in Little Rock, with firms like Accenture, Deloitte, and local government contractors regularly hiring for manager-level roles. Federal agency work, healthcare consulting for systems like Baptist Health, and supply chain projects tied to Walmart's Northwest Arkansas operations create meaningful demand for experienced consulting managers who need visa sponsorship.

Which companies sponsor visas for manager - consulting roles in Arkansas?
Large consulting firms with Arkansas client engagements, including Accenture, Deloitte, and IBM, have historically sponsored H-1B visas for manager-level consulting positions. Walmart's Bentonville headquarters also engages consulting managers through its vendor and technology partnerships. Smaller regional management consulting firms in Little Rock occasionally sponsor as well, though capacity varies by firm size and project pipeline.
Which visa types are most common for manager - consulting roles in Arkansas?
The H-1B is the most common visa for consulting manager roles in Arkansas, as these positions typically require a bachelor's degree or higher in business, management, or a related specialty field. L-1A visas apply when a consulting firm transfers a manager from an international office to an Arkansas engagement. Canadians and Mexicans may also qualify under the TN visa category for management consultant roles.
Which cities in Arkansas have the most manager - consulting sponsorship jobs?
Little Rock holds the largest share of consulting manager sponsorship activity in Arkansas, driven by state government clients, healthcare systems, and financial services firms. Bentonville and the broader Northwest Arkansas metro area represent a growing second hub, largely connected to Walmart's global supply chain and the technology and consulting firms that support it. Fayetteville also sees activity tied to the University of Arkansas and regional business development.

Are there any state-specific considerations for consulting managers pursuing visa sponsorship in Arkansas?
Arkansas does not impose state-level restrictions on visa sponsorship, but the market is smaller than major metros, so sponsored consulting manager roles appear less frequently than in Texas or New York. Northwest Arkansas has seen notable growth in consulting demand due to Walmart and its supplier ecosystem, which has attracted national firms establishing a regional presence. University of Arkansas graduates in business and supply chain fields also feed some entry-to-mid-level consulting pipelines locally.
What is the prevailing wage for sponsored manager - consulting jobs in Arkansas?
U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
